数据库系统概念1. 《数据库系统概念》(第6版) 这本书是数据库系统方面的经典教材,被国际上许多著名大学所采用,内容涵盖数据库系统的基本概念、设计、实现和管理等方面。
2. 《数据库管理系统概念》(第7版) 由Widom和GarciaMolina合著,详细讲解了数据库管理系统的组成、架构、功能、优化等内容。
3. 《数据库系统设计、实现及管理》 这是一本综合教材,介绍了数据库的概念与技术,数据库设计与开发,数据库管理与调优等方面。
SQL编程1. 《SQL学习指南(第2版 修订版)》 以SQL92标准为蓝本,全面系统地介绍了SQL语言各方面的基础知识以及一些高级特性,包括SQL数据语言、SQL方案语言、数据集操作、子查询以及内建函数与条件逻辑等内容。
2. 《SQL必知必会》 这本书能在最短时间内教会你实际工作环境中最常用和最必需的SQL知识,实用性极强,是麻省理工学院、伊利诺伊大学等众多大学的参考教材。
MySQL1. 《MySQL必知必会》 英文原版名是《Sams Teach Yourself MySQL in 10 Minutes》,这本书非常适合想快速了解数据库原理和MySQL的新手阅读,内容简洁明快。
2. 《高性能MySQL(第3版)》 适合数据库管理员(DBA)和开发人员参考学习,内容涵盖MySQL架构和历史,基准测试和性能剖析,数据库软硬件性能优化,复制、备份和恢复,高可用与高可扩展性,以及云端的MySQL和MySQL相关工具等方面。
其他数据库1. 《Redis设计与实现》 详细讲解了Redis的内部机制和设计原理,适合对Redis感兴趣的开发者阅读。
2. 《Oracle编程艺术》 是公认的Oracle数据库权威指南,凝聚了世界顶尖的Oracle专家Thomas Kyte数十年的宝贵经验和真知灼见。
这些书籍涵盖了从入门到高级的各个层次,适合不同需求的读者。希望这些推荐对你有所帮助!
数据库经典书籍盘点:理论与实践的完美结合
一、入门级经典书籍
对于刚开始接触数据库的读者来说,以下几本书籍是不错的选择。
1. 《SQL必知必会》
《SQL必知必会》是一本非常受欢迎的SQL入门书籍,由Ben Forta所著。书中详细介绍了SQL的基础知识,包括数据定义、数据查询、数据更新等,适合初学者快速掌握SQL语言。
2. 《MySQL必知必会》
《MySQL必知必会》是针对MySQL数据库的入门书籍,由Michael J. Ross所著。书中不仅介绍了MySQL的基本操作,还涵盖了数据库设计、性能优化等内容,适合想要学习MySQL数据库的读者。
3. 《数据库系统概念》
《数据库系统概念》由Abraham Silberschatz、Henry F. Korth和S. Sudarshan合著,是一本经典的数据库理论教材。书中全面介绍了数据库的基本概念、设计方法、实现技术等,适合有一定基础的读者深入学习。
二、进阶级经典书籍
随着对数据库知识的深入,以下几本书籍可以帮助读者进一步提升自己的技术水平。
1. 《数据库系统概论》
《数据库系统概论》由王珊、萨师煊合著,是一本系统介绍数据库理论的书籍。书中详细阐述了数据库的基本概念、设计方法、实现技术等,适合想要深入了解数据库理论的读者。
2. 《深入理解计算机系统》
《深入理解计算机系统》由兰德尔·E·布莱恩特、大卫·R·奥哈尔和约翰·E·希尔伯特合著,虽然不是专门针对数据库的书籍,但它对计算机系统的基础知识进行了深入浅出的讲解,对于理解数据库底层原理非常有帮助。
3. 《数据库系统实现》
《数据库系统实现》由Jeffrey D. Ullman和Jennifer Widom合著,详细介绍了数据库系统的实现方法,包括查询处理、事务管理、并发控制等,适合想要了解数据库系统内部机制的读者。
三、实践与应用级经典书籍
在掌握了数据库理论知识后,以下几本书籍可以帮助读者将知识应用于实际项目中。
1. 《MySQL数据库应用从入门到精通》
《MySQL数据库应用从入门到精通》是一本针对MySQL数据库应用的书籍,由王飞飞等编著。书中通过大量实例,讲解了MySQL数据库在实际项目中的应用,适合想要将MySQL数据库应用于实际项目的读者。
2. 《数据库性能优化》
《数据库性能优化》由Dave Bechtle所著,详细介绍了数据库性能优化的方法和技巧,包括索引优化、查询优化、硬件优化等,适合想要提升数据库性能的读者。
数据库经典书籍众多,以上推荐的书籍只是其中的一部分。读者可以根据自己的需求和兴趣选择合适的书籍进行学习。在学习过程中,要注重理论与实践相结合,不断积累经验,才能在数据库领域取得更好的成绩。